Sept. 14 (Bloomberg) -- Anglo American Plc plans to start construction work at its $3 billion Quellaveco copper deposit in Peru next year, country manager Luis Marchese said.
The company is negotiating water rights with the local community for the mine, which may produce 200,000 metric tons a year, Marchese said today at a conference in the southern city of Arequipa. Anglo will also drill 100,000 meters at its Michiquillay copper deposit to define reserves, Marchese said.
